Reminds me of when James Franco was trying to pick up that 17 year old on instagram and he texted her "what's your #?" and she didn't understand because # only means hashtag to her lol.
Practically everything phone related is outdated for modern cell phones- your phone doesn't really 'ring' anymore, you can't put it 'off the hook', you don't really 'place a call'.
TV as well - you don't really 'tune in' anymore, I am sure there are more vestiges of old technology in our modern language.
